This conference brings together VR practitioners, academics, researchers, administrators, and policymakers will convene at this hybrid conference to share contemporary research, issues, and future needs to advance the profession of rehabilitation counseling.

TACQE hosts this conference to support vocational rehabilitation professionals to upgrade and increase their competencies, skills, and knowledge. Through information-sharing and collaboration, we seek to increase the capacity of State VR agencies and their affiliates to implement and sustain strategies and practices that support individuals with disabilities to achieve quality employment and career advancement.

Note: Recorded versions of the live-streamed sessions will be available by October 2024. These will be available for viewing and sharing as individual training modules, and provide CRC credit (including ethics credit, if designated).
